1. There are no results for site:www.indonesia-investments.com

    • Check your spelling or try different keywords

    Ref A: 6767f4407fc948bc8c0422a3abfc7e2d Ref B: CHIEEEAP001C3F6 Ref C: 2024-12-22T11:13:04Z